INTEGRATED CIRCUITS AU5790 Single wire CAN transceiver Product data Supersedes data of 2001 Jan 31 IC18 Data Handbook 2001 May 18 Philips Semiconductors Philips Semiconductors Product data Single wire CAN transceiver AU5790 FEATURES Supports in-vehicle class B multiplexing via a single bus line with ground return DESCRIPTION The AU5790 is a line transceiver, primarily intended for in-vehicle multiplex applications. The device provides an interface between a CAN data link controller and a single wire physical bus line. The achievable bus speed is primarily a function of the network time constant and bit timing, e.g., up to 33.3 kbps with a network including 32 bus nodes. The AU5790 provides advanced sleep/wake-up functions to minimize power consumption when a vehicle is parked, while offering the desired control functions of the network at the same time. Fast transfer of larger blocks of data is supported using the high-speed data transmission mode. 33 kbps CAN bus speed with loading as per J2411 83 kbps high-speed transmission mode Low RFI due to output waveshaping Direct battery operation with protection against load dump, jump start and transients Bus terminal protected against short-circuits and transients in the automotive environment Built-in loss of ground protection Thermal overload protection Supports communication between control units even when network in low-power state 70 µA typical power consumption in sleep mode 8- and 14-pin s...
